Official abstract text for this publication.
An optical redirection adapter for an electronic device having a camera includes a housing and an optical element. The optical element is attached to the housing and positioned such that, when the adapter is attached the electronic device, the optical element is positioned in the camera's field of view. The optical element reflects light in the camera's field of view from a redirection angle that is offset from the camera's field of view. The optical redirection adapter facilitates ergonomically sound use of the camera.

The invention claimed is: 1. A barcode reading adapter, comprising: a barcode reader adapter housing having an opening to receive an electronic device; a first optical opening that is defined by the barcode reader adapter housing, wherein the first optical opening is aligned with a field of view of a camera of the electronic device such that light is reflected into the field of view of the camera through the first optical opening via a first redirection angle; and a second optical opening in the barcode reader adapter housing, wherein the second optical opening is aligned with an illumination element of the electronic device such that light is reflected from the illumination element at a second redirection angle out of the second optical opening; and wherein the first redirection angle and the second redirection angle are each between about 45 degrees and about 115 degrees. 2. The barcode reading adapter according to claim 1 , wherein: light is reflected through the first optical opening by a combination of at least one of a prism, a mirror, and a lens; and light is reflected through the second optical opening by a combination of at least one of a prism, a mirror, and a lens. 3. The barcode reading adapter according to claim 1 , wherein the light that is reflected into the field of view of the camera through the first optical opening is from an effective field of view that extends horizontally to a length of a surface of the electronic device. 4. The barcode reading adapter according to claim 3 , wherein the light that is reflected from the illumination element at the second redirection angle out of the second optical opening is emitted horizontally to the length of the surface of the electronic device. 5. The barcode reading adapter according to claim 1 , wherein the first redirection angle is different from the second redirection angle. 6. The barcode reading adapter according to claim 1 , wherein the first redirection angle is substantially similar to the second redirection angle. 7. The barcode reading adapter according to claim 1 , wherein the first redirection angle is the same as the second redirection angle. 8.
